California Court of Appeal
People v. Tovar, 145498
Sentence for conviction of first degree murder and conspiracy to commit murder based on defendant's participation in the 2010 killing of a teenage football player is affirmed over defendant's contention that insufficient evidence supports the jury's finding that he committed the conspiracy offense 'for the benefit of, at the direction of, or in association with [a] criminal street gang, with the specific intent to promote, further, or assist in any criminal conduct by gang members,' Pen. Code section 186.22(b), the gang enhancement.
